Discharge apparatus and display panel preparation system based thereon

A discharge device and a display panel preparation system based thereon are disclosed. The discharge device includes a conductive contact terminal electrically connected with an electrostatic discharge contactor of a substrate to be processed; and a voltage controller electrically connected to the contact terminal for adjusting a voltage on the contact terminal. The discharge device is able to eliminate (e.g., neutralize) the static electricity on the substrate to be processed.

Surge protection device, method for manufacturing the same, and electronic component including the same

The present disclosure provides a surge protection device including a ceramic substrate (1), at least one pair of discharge electrodes (31) disposed on a surface of the ceramic substrate (1) so as to face each other at end portions thereof with a space in between, outer electrodes (32) electrically connected to the corresponding discharge electrodes (31), and a discharge auxiliary electrode (4) disposed between the end portions of the pair of discharge electrodes (31) The discharge auxiliary electrode (4) contains crystalized glass and particles of conductive powder (40) dispersed apart from each other in the crystalized glass.

Intake device for vehicle

An intake device for a vehicle, in which an intake passage wall surface defining an intake passage is charged with positive charges, includes: a self-discharge static eliminator that is provided on the intake passage wall surface and that decreases an electrification charge amount on that part of the intake passage wall surface which is within a limited range around a mounting part of the self-discharge static eliminator, by providing the self-discharge static eliminator on the intake passage wall surface.

STATIC ELIMINATOR

A static eliminator (10) includes: a first conductor (11) that is electrically connected to at least a part of a static elimination target object (1); and a dielectric shell (15) that forms, between the first conductor and the dielectric shell, a first space (13) in which a gas (12) providing a condition of lowering a discharge starting voltage is sealed. The dielectric shell is exposed to an external space (9), as examples may be dome-shaped, spherical, ellipsoidal, or semi-ellipsoidal, and may be translucent.

ELECTROSTATIC PROTECTION SYSTEM AND HAND-HELD VACUUM CLEANER USING THE SYSTEM

An electrostatic protection system for hand-held wireless vacuum cleaner comprises an electrostatic collecting unit and an electrostatic dissipating unit. The electrostatic collecting unit comprises an electrostatic collecting device; the electrostatic dissipating unit comprises a battery pack assembly, and the electrostatic collecting device is electrically connected to a negative electrode of the battery pack assembly. The electrostatic collecting unit is electrically connected to the electrostatic dissipating unit, and an electrostatic charge is transmitted to the negative electrode of the battery pack assembly through the electrostatic collecting device to realize electrostatic charge transfer. The electrostatic protection system effectively transfers the accumulated electrostatic charge, thereby avoiding the phenomenon of electrostatic shock, e.g. on the human's hand, and also protecting important components inside a machine from electrostatic damage.

APPARATUS FOR PROTECTION AGAINST ELECTROSTATIC DISCHARGE AND METHOD OF MANUFACTURING THE SAME

The present disclosure discloses an apparatus for protection against electrostatic discharge and a method of manufacturing the same. The apparatus comprises: a first input/output pad electrically connected to an input/output pin and comprising an input/output protection circuit provided between a power source line and a ground line, wherein the input/output protection circuit is configured to release an electrostatic discharge current generated at the input/output pin; and a second input/output pad which is an empty pad electrically connected to the input/output pin and an RF input/output terminal of an internal RF circuit and is configured to receive a signal from the input/output pin and transmit the signal to the internal RF circuit. With the above apparatus, parasitic capacitive load can be minimized while electrostatic protection is performed on the RF circuit.

Discharge method and circuit for USB connector

In a general aspect, a discharge circuit for discharging a voltage from a USB connector pin can include a discharge load configured to discharge the voltage from the pin. The discharge circuit can also include a first control circuit configured to adjust a magnitude of the discharge load during discharging, such that power consumption is less than or equal to a discharge power limit, and a discharge time is less than or equal to a discharge time limit. The discharge circuit can further include a second control circuit configured to detect whether the voltage of the pin is changed based on a first reference voltage during discharging and adjust the magnitude of the discharge load in response to the change in the voltage of the pin, such that a slew rate of the voltage is less than or equal to a slew rate limit.
